Over the last few weeks, our church Finance Team has considered selling one of our church buses. We rarely need both buses at the same time. Plus, we needed to upgrade to newer buses designed for our needs when traveling long distances.
On a recent youth trip, one of the tires went out. While the tire was being repaired, one of the technicians asked if we would ever consider selling the bus. He informed our staff that he was a member of a brand-new church that wanted to reach their community for Jesus. They needed a bus to go around their community to pick up children for Sunday School and church. They were told we were considering selling the bus and we would be happy to talk to them if they were interested and if the bus would only be used for local trips. After they looked at the bus, they offered us $4,000 to purchase it. It was going to be a financial stretch for them, but they needed this tool. Their offer was taken back to the Fort Caroline Baptist Church Finance Team for consideration.
It was at this time that John Shultz and I had the same idea. We felt impressed of the Lord to donate the bus to this new church rather than sell it. After prayer, the Finance Team unanimously agreed. I called the pastor and told him that after considering his offer, we had decided that we could not sell them the church bus. He said he understood and appreciated our consideration. I was able to then tell him, “Pastor, we are not going to sell you the bus, we are going to give it to you!” He was so thrilled and humbled at how God had provided for their church need!
This is just another example of our church’s commitment to our mission to love God, love others, and serve the world. For us, it was not about the money. It was about investing in God’s kingdom. So today, the Browntown Baptist Church in Kingsland, Georgia, has a church bus going around the community picking up boys and girls to learn about Jesus. You had a part in that!
